Selbyville's plumbing market serves both permanent residents and seasonal vacation homes in this coastal Delaware community. Common issues include sandy soil affecting pipe stability, hard water mineral buildup, and emergency repairs for vacation properties that were winterized. Local providers must be familiar with both residential and light commercial plumbing needs, with particular expertise in water heater services and drain cleaning due to the area's older housing stock mixed with new construction.

Due to Delaware's humid summers and occasional freezing winter nights, Selbyville homeowners frequently deal with two main issues. In winter, poorly insulated pipes in crawl spaces or exterior walls can freeze and burst. In the warmer months, the high groundwater table in coastal Sussex County can put pressure on sump pumps and basement drainage systems, leading to failures and water intrusion. Regular maintenance of these systems is crucial.
Always verify that the plumber is licensed by the State of Delaware (Master Plumber license) and insured. For Selbyville specifically, choose a provider familiar with local soil conditions and the common well water systems in the area, as they understand the specific challenges of mineral buildup and pressure tank maintenance. Check for established local presence and reviews from neighbors in Sussex County.
Yes, for major work like water heater replacement, re-piping, or adding new bathroom fixtures, a permit from the Town of Selbyville or Sussex County is typically required. A reputable, licensed local plumber will know the specific codes and will usually pull the necessary permits on your behalf, which ensures the work is inspected and meets Delaware state and local standards for safety and longevity.
Costs are influenced by regional labor rates and travel for local providers. As a guideline, a standard water heater installation might range from $1,200-$2,500, while fixing a running toilet could be $150-$350. Emergency service calls, especially during off-hours or a winter freeze event, often carry a premium trip charge. Always request a detailed, written estimate before work begins.
Schedule critical maintenance in the late fall (before freezing temperatures) to winterize outdoor spigots and inspect pipes, and in early spring to check sump pumps before seasonal rains. For projects like bathroom remodels, scheduling in the off-season (late fall to early winter) can sometimes be easier as plumbers may have more availability compared to the busy summer season.
